Inclusion criteria

Inclusion criteria: Inclusion criteria: both genders; individuals within the age group 20 to 70 years; patients from the Hospital Casa de Caridade Alfenas Nossa Senhora do Perpétuo Socorro, Hemodialysis (HD) sector, submitted to HD three times a week.

Exclusion criteria

Exclusion criteria: Exclusion criteria: hemodynamic instability; pathological fractures; cognitive deficit or incoordination to run the apparatus used; Diabetes Mellitus and Systemic Arterial Hypertension.

Design outcomes

Primary

MeasureTime frame
Expected outcome 1- Improvement of 20% of respiratory and peripheral function after 24 intervention sessions. Through evaluation of the Peak of Respiratory Flow, Peak Flow of Cough, through Peak Flow, this evaluation occurs every day before and after the intervention.;Expected outcome 2- Improvement of 20% respiratory and peripheral muscle strength after 24 intervention sessions. Through monovacuometry to see inspiratory and expiratory muscle strength, Upper limb dynamometry to see manual grip strength, modified sphygmomanometer test to observe lower limb strength, muscle strength graduation from the Medical Research Council (MRC), to see muscle strength through evaluation, this evaluation occurs every day before and after the intervention.;Expected Outcome 3- Improved 10% of the biomarkers through laboratory tests performed by monthly collections of pre and post urea, creatinine, calcium, ionic calcium, phosphorus, potassium, TGP, glycemia, HBSAG, ANTI-HCV, arterial blood gases, albumin , hematocrit, hemoglobin, platelets, leukocytes, bilirubin; and quarterly collections of pre and post urea, creatinine, calcium, phosphorus, potassium, TGP, glycemia, HBSAG, ANTI-HCV, ANTI HBS, protein, serum iron, phosphatase, transferrin saturation, ferritin, arterial blood gas, ionic calcium, PTH , globulin, hematocrit, hemoglobin, platelets, leukocytes, bilirubin. All these values will be obtained by the routine exams performed in the Hemodialysis Sector. Tests performed once a month by the hemodialysis team.

Secondary

MeasureTime frame
Expected outcome 1 - Improvement of 15% of the organic function through the Sequential Organ Failure Assessment (SOFA), evaluating the variables of the Respiratory System (PaO2 / FiO2), Coagulation (Platelets), Cardiovascular (Hypotension), Fig (bilirubin), Nervous System Central (Glasgow Coma Scale), Renal (creatinine), seen through laboratory tests, exams are collected once a month by the hemodialysis team.;Expected outcome 2 - 15% Improvement in Quality of Life after 24 sessions, using the Kidney Disease Quality of Life Short Form (KDQOL-SF) quality of life questionnaire. These tests are applied before beginning treatment and after the 8 weeks of treatment.
